About this course

With the increasing demand for sustainable and eco-friendly practices, there is a growing need for professionals who can effectively preserve and protect submerged plants. This course provides learners with the knowledge and skills necessary to meet this industry demand and advance their careers in this field. Throughout the programme, learners will explore various preservation techniques, environmental regulations, and industry best practices. They will also gain hands-on experience in the identification, classification, and preservation of submerged plants, making them highly valuable to employers in fields such as environmental consulting, conservation, and research. Upon completion of the course, learners will be equipped with the skills and knowledge necessary to make meaningful contributions to the preservation of aquatic ecosystems and advance their careers in this growing field.

Course Details

Unit 1: Introduction to Submerged Plant Preservation

Unit 2: Understanding Submerged Plants and their Importance

Unit 3: Factors Affecting Submerged Plant Decay

Unit 4: Common Methods for Submerged Plant Preservation

Unit 5: Preservation Techniques for Specific Submerged Plants

Unit 6: Best Practices for Submerged Plant Collection

Unit 7: Equipment and Tools for Submerged Plant Preservation

Unit 8: Handling and Storage of Preserved Submerged Plants

Unit 9: Ethical Considerations in Submerged Plant Preservation

Unit 10: Case Studies in Submerged Plant Preservation
